Minimally Invasive Removal Of A Larger Uterus Vaginally

Wyoming rates for HCPCS 58553

This surgery removes the uterus using small incisions in the abdomen with a camera and instruments to assist, completing the removal through the vagina rather than a large abdominal incision. This version is used when the uterus is larger than typical, requiring more work through the small incisions before it can be removed. The fallopian tubes and ovaries are left in place during this particular procedure.

How much does Minimally Invasive Removal Of A Larger Uterus Vaginally cost?

$3,162

Typical physician fee. In Wyoming,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$3,162 for this service. Most negotiated rates run $2,512 to $3,802.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 4 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
